question about rebuilding a supercharger/kompressor?

i was wondering what some symptoms might be that a kompressor needs to be rebuilt? I have a moded c32 with a 185mm pulley and under full throttle i can hear air blowing, kind of like a jet. its only under full throttle, say drag racing. my friends even told me when i passed by them, it sounded like a jet blowing afterburner passing by. the car has a 185mm pulley, shorty headers, cat back and tune. she runs pretty much like a raped ape but i dont want any worn parts on my car..?

how much is it generally to rebuild a compressor?
